作为一种典型的灾害地貌过程 ,泥石流是山区公路重要的水毁类型之一。本文基于对西部公路沿线发育的泥石流水毁的调研 ,将穿越泥石流沟的公路结构形式概化为涵洞、桥梁和过水路面。将泥石流水毁的宏观表象概化为桥台泥石流水毁、上部结构泥石流水毁、桥台基础掏蚀、泥石流淤埋桥涵、泥石流水毁路基等类型。并用新构造应力场的观点探讨了泥石流水毁发育的宏观规律 ,研究成果对深入研究及防治公路泥石流水毁奠定了坚实的基础
